On 16 Mar 2001 05:46:26 GMT, uchakra_at_aol.com (Uchakra) wrote:
>Several things can be done
>
>1. Increse bufefrsize
>
>2. commit = no
Means good rollbacks!
>3. indexes =n
> and then create indexes separetely
>
>4. use parallel processes ( either ssystem wide or
>
> table level
>
>5.If possible, turn off the archiving and
>after the import, do a backup and
>then turn on the archiving.
>Please donot do this without being
>sure on this. It will jeopardize the
>backup sets and will make recovery
>impossible. However, if it is done
>correctly, it will speed up the import process .
